«`html
Как я создал программу на iOS
Шаг 1: Изучение основ
Прежде чем приступить к созданию программы на iOS, важно изучить основы платформы. Это включает в себя понимание концепций объектно-ориентированного программирования (ООП), языка программирования Swift и среды разработки Apple Xcode.
Шаг 2: Установка Xcode
Чтобы приступить к разработке программ на iOS, вам необходимо установить Xcode. Xcode является бесплатной интегрированной средой разработки (IDE), предоставленной Apple для разработчиков iOS.
Инструкции по установке Xcode:
- Перейдите на сайт Apple Developer.
- Нажмите кнопку «Загрузки».
- Выберите последнюю версию Xcode.
- Нажмите кнопку «Загрузить».
- После загрузки откройте файл .dmg и установите Xcode.
Шаг 3: Создание нового проекта
После установки Xcode вы можете создать новый проект. Xcode предоставляет различные шаблоны проектов, из которых вы можете выбирать, включая шаблоны для приложений, игр и других типов проектов.
Инструкции по созданию нового проекта:
- Запустите Xcode.
- Нажмите кнопку «Создать новый проект» (или нажмите ⌘N).
- Выберите шаблон приложения.
- Введите имя проекта и нажмите кнопку «Создать».
Шаг 4: Написание кода
После создания проекта вы можете начать писать код. Xcode предоставляет редактор кода и различные инструменты для помощи в разработке.
Основным языком программирования для iOS является Swift. Swift является современным и мощным языком, который был разработан Apple специально для разработки приложений для iOS.
Базовый пример кода Swift:
import UIKit
class ViewController: UIViewController {
override func viewDidLoad() {
super.viewDidLoad()
// Ваш код здесь
}
}
Шаг 5: Создание пользовательского интерфейса
После написания кода вы можете создать пользовательский интерфейс (UI) для своего приложения. Xcode предоставляет различные инструменты и библиотеки для создания пользовательских интерфейсов, включая кнопки, текстовые поля и другие элементы управления.
Инструкции по созданию пользовательского интерфейса:
- Перейдите в редактор сториборда.
- Перетащите элементы управления с панели элементов на сториборд.
- Настройте свойства элементов управления.
- Свяжите элементы управления с кодом.
Шаг 6: Тестирование и отладка
После создания пользовательского интерфейса вы можете протестировать и отладить ваше приложение. Xcode предоставляет встроенный симулятор для тестирования ваших приложений на различных устройствах.
Вы также можете использовать инструменты отладки Xcode для обнаружения и исправления ошибок.
Инструкции по тестированию и отладке:
- Нажмите кнопку «Запустить» (или нажмите ⌘R).
- Проверьте работу вашего приложения.
- Используйте инструменты отладки Xcode для устранения любых проблем.
Шаг 7: Подписание и выпуск
После того, как ваше приложение протестировано и отлажено, вы можете подписать его и выпустить в App Store.
Для подписания вашего приложения вам необходимо иметь учетную запись разработчика Apple.
Инструкции по подписанию и выпуску приложения:
- Создайте сертификат разработчика.
- Подпишите ваше приложение.
- Загрузите ваше приложение в App Store.
Заключение
Создание программы на iOS может показаться сложной задачей, но ее можно разбить на более мелкие шаги. Следуя приведенным выше шагам, вы можете научиться создавать свои собственные программы на iOS и делиться ими с миром.
«`